diff options
author | Vasu Dev <[email protected]> | 2010-07-20 15:21:33 -0700 |
---|---|---|
committer | James Bottomley <[email protected]> | 2010-07-28 09:06:04 -0500 |
commit | 240778e821f596a6954116107c5cc3456df84f81 (patch) | |
tree | ef2d2bd8f28aa0f8e5acc1af76250aa702f2463b | |
parent | 7f985231d274ef3e6e4d56a2939a534906299021 (diff) |
[SCSI] fcoe: remove check for zero fabric name
This check prevents FCF selection in NPV mode due to zero fabric name
in that case and in turn flogi fails. Though NPV mode should not have
this zero and should be fixed there also but spec also does not require
initiator to ensure that fabric name must be non-zero, therefore dropping
this check to get flogi working in NPV mode.
Signed-off-by: Vasu Dev <[email protected]>
Signed-off-by: Robert Love <[email protected]>
Signed-off-by: James Bottomley <[email protected]>
-rw-r--r-- | drivers/scsi/fcoe/libfcoe.c |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/drivers/scsi/fcoe/libfcoe.c b/drivers/scsi/fcoe/libfcoe.c index 2c265fe9ab32..aa503d83092a 100644 --- a/drivers/scsi/fcoe/libfcoe.c +++ b/drivers/scsi/fcoe/libfcoe.c @@ -845,7 +845,7 @@ static int fcoe_ctlr_parse_adv(struct fcoe_ctlr *fip, } if (!fcf->fc_map || (fcf->fc_map & 0x10000)) return -EINVAL; - if (!fcf->switch_name || !fcf->fabric_name) + if (!fcf->switch_name) return -EINVAL; if (desc_mask) { LIBFCOE_FIP_DBG(fip, "adv missing descriptors mask %x\n", |